D SAN protocols don't use failover group, they are using multipathing for HA SAN protocols don't use broadcast domain, Broadcast domains are primarily used for IP-based network traffic, such as data, management, and intercluster LIFs. FC (Fibre Channel) LIFs are used in SAN environments and do not require broadcast domains. We just made upgrade, so configuration is not changed (must be target, not initiator). So, only D make sense - SAN LIFs remain on an offline mode.
